The Electro/ Mechanical Commodity Manager will provide strategic and tactical leadership of a multi-functional team in the creation and implementation of strategy that ensures an uninterrupted flow of materials at the lowest total cost. This person will develop into the focal point, SME and own accountability for all issues related to the commodity engaging appropriate resources as required to achieve annual metrics and reduce risk within our new product development teams.

Due to US Department of Commerce export control regulations governing technical data of Tektronix products, Tektronix needs to know the citizenship of all its employees. Note that US Citizenship is not required for most positions. Hired candidates will be asked to bring proof of citizenship (passport, birth certificate, green card, visa or similar) on their first day of work.
All jobs require access to Export Administration Regulations AT1 level technology and therefore a license may be required for citizens of Cuba, North Korea, Iran, or Syria. Applicants must be willing to allow or cooperate with the company in applying for a U.S. government license, if necessary. Employment offer is contingent on Tektronix’s ability to apply and obtain a U.S. government license on your behalf, but Tektronix encourages all applicants to apply.
